Output 71a96760761d15c8f6cb31dc79af93a26761aa130339676c3312d29e95b51a38:2

value
80000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b709a2939041c467e6b94c751c052418ff6403e2 OP_EQUALVERIFY OP_CHECKSIG
address
1HgpCZY4xH8ZQDS7xxWa2Puj1mDNN9RqU6
transaction
71a96760761d15c8f6cb31dc79af93a26761aa130339676c3312d29e95b51a38
confirmations
334652
spent
true